What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small text files stored on your device when you visit our website. They contain information that helps us recognize you during return visits and remember your preferences. Most websites use them, and they've become standard practice for providing personalized experiences online.
We also use similar technologies like web beacons, pixels, and local storage. These work alongside cookies to help us understand how people use our educational platform and which content resonates most with aspiring entrepreneurs.

Session Cookies
These temporary cookies disappear when you close your browser. They're mainly used for maintaining your login state and tracking your progress through multi-page processes like registration or course enrollment.
Persistent Cookies
These stay on your device for a set period, sometimes months or years. They remember your preferences and allow us to recognize you on return visits without requiring you to log in every time.
Managing Your Cookie Preferences
You have complete control over cookies through your browser settings. Most browsers allow you to block all cookies, accept only certain types, or receive alerts before cookies are stored. Keep in mind that blocking essential cookies will limit site functionality.
- Chrome: Navigate to Settings, then Privacy and Security, and select Cookies and other site data
- Firefox: Go to Options, select Privacy and Security, then scroll to Cookies and Site Data
- Safari: Open Preferences, click Privacy, and adjust your cookie blocking settings
- Edge: Access Settings, choose Cookies and site permissions, then manage Cookies and site data
